Scalable Consensus

Description: Scalable consensus is a consensus algorithm designed to efficiently handle an increasing number of nodes in a distributed system. As distributed networks expand, the need to maintain data consistency and integrity becomes increasingly critical. This type of algorithm allows multiple nodes to reach an agreement on the state of the system, even in the presence of failures or malicious nodes. Key features of scalable consensus include its ability to adapt to a variable number of participants, its efficiency in communication between nodes, and its resilience to attacks. Unlike traditional consensus algorithms, which can become ineffective as the number of nodes increases, scalable algorithms are designed to maintain optimal performance while minimizing latency and resource usage. This is especially relevant in applications across various technological domains, where scalability is a constant challenge. In summary, scalable consensus is essential for the development of robust and efficient distributed systems, allowing networks to grow without compromising security or data integrity.
